Поиск  Пользователи  Правила 
Закрыть
Логин:
Пароль:
Забыли свой пароль?
Регистрация
Войти
 
Выбрать дату в календареВыбрать дату в календаре

Страницы: 1 2 3 4 5 6 7 8 9 10 11 ... 76 След.
Запустить старый макрос в новом офисе
 
Куда файл слать? Отправил на почту, с которой получил ссылку.
Файл XLA сконвертирован в  XLAM под 64-битный офис. Проверьте будет ли работать надстройка. Замечания на почту.
Изменено: TheBestOfTheBest - 10 Сен 2019 14:18:55
Неизлечимых болезней нет, есть неизлечимые люди.
Запустить старый макрос в новом офисе
 
Цитата
Zasypich написал:
Сейчас на новом месте стоит офис 365 64-х разрядный. Заменить его, к сожалению нельзя.При установке макроса вылетает ошибка компиляции (см. картинку).Подскажите, пожалуйста, как таки запустить этот макрос на новом офисе.
Вопрос: что за офис 365? Установлен локально или по Web?
Могу посмотреть Ваш файл, высылайте на почту.
Неизлечимых болезней нет, есть неизлечимые люди.
Несложная табличка для склада запасных частей
 
Цитата
alexrus25reg написал:
единственное хотелось бы сделать справочником ФИО (кому выдалась запчасть)
Потом захочется, чтобы номер заказа/наряда на ремонт проставлялся, потом надо добавить в файл поступление в течении дня (иначе остатки неверно отображаются) ... и т.д.
Цитата
Цитата
Jack Famous написал:
vikttur : Jack Famous  делает бесплатно и отсылает автору
могу, но     1. это некрасиво, т.к. заказ у  TheBestOfTheBest
Заказа, как такового не стало, ведь это простая табличка, "уж очень простая табличка".
Неизлечимых болезней нет, есть неизлечимые люди.
Несложная табличка для склада запасных частей
 
А бюджет у задачи какой?
Неизлечимых болезней нет, есть неизлечимые люди.
Формировать отчёты в Excel подключением к SQL, при каждом открытии задавать новый диапазон дат
 
Запустите запрос - увидите.
Неизлечимых болезней нет, есть неизлечимые люди.
Формировать отчёты в Excel подключением к SQL, при каждом открытии задавать новый диапазон дат
 
Код
where m.DocDate Between "'"+format(?,"YYYY-MM-DD")+"'" and "'"+format(?,"YYYY-MM-DD")+"'"
Не пугайтесь 2-х знаков "?", вместо них драйвер должен запросить значения параметров (2 штуки), надо настроить связь каждого параметра со своей ячейкой.
Изменено: TheBestOfTheBest - 6 Сен 2019 17:15:03
Неизлечимых болезней нет, есть неизлечимые люди.
Excel и Access могут облегчить друг другу жизнь?, как можно совмещать их способности
 
Цитата
JeyCi написал:
в принципе прописать connection из c#/vb.net можно как к Access, так и к MS SQL Server... а потом штамповать запросы для выгрузки в txt
Вы бы определились чего надо. Access в принципе не быстрый движок, и скорость его работы зависит, в том числе, от железа. Как правило, серверные машины мощнее рабочих станций, плюс к этому внутри SQL серверов есть технологии само оптимизации. Поэтому сервера работаю быстрее не только как отдельная машина, но и на локальной станции. Всякие локальные сервера и БД удобны только тогда, когда требуется разработки переносить на реальный SQL сервер, будет проще адаптировать код, а в некоторых случаях это делается автоматически. Но Access в любом случае пишется на своем коде и здесь вряд ли будет выгода.
На практике для ускорения Access'а используют промежуточные физические таблицы. Пишется процедура, которая формирует физическую таблицу с данными, которые нужны в запросах (одном или нескольким), которые будут предварительно сгруппированы и проиндексированы в этой таблице до выполнения запросов к ней. Далее к ней пишутся запросы. Понятно, что такой подход не гарантирует, что в этой таблице всегда будет свежий массив, но поскольку мы практически в однопользовательском режиме, то вероятность изменения данных в источниках за время исполнения всех запросов ничтожно мала. После получения данных можно таблицу удалить, работать только  рекордсетами запросов.
Что качается дружбы Excel и Access, то кроме драйвера ODBC разработчик ничего не предусмотрел, и это не спроста. Иначе как бы он продавал системы типа Cognos, которые позволяют не только извлекать данные, но и писать их обратно на сервер.
Я лично пользуюсь сторонним драйвером SaveToDB и меня это вполне обеспечивает всем необходимым. Например, я храню историю ежедневного изменения базы в 4000-5000 записей в MSServerLocalDB за 2018-2019 гг, не парюсь по ограничению в 1 млн. записей Excel, вместе с этим получаю в экселе отчеты по любой статистике этих изменений в хорошем компактном виде, могу отборами управлять срезами, в тоже время могу из Excel пополнять этот массив данных. А также:
могу извлекать данные не только Excel, но любым SQL клиентом, например тем же ODBC, который есть у всех сотрудников в офисе;
могу настроить триггеры в MSServerLocalDB таким образом, чтобы промежуточные таблицы обновлялись автоматически при изменении их источника, обновлялись не целиком, а только в той части, которая изменилась - такой функционал предоставляет сервер;
при необходимости весь этот код можно перенести на MSSQLServer 20Ххх 1:1 если вдруг проект требует резкого расширения количества пользователей.
Изменено: TheBestOfTheBest - 9 Авг 2019 14:48:12
Неизлечимых болезней нет, есть неизлечимые люди.
Задача в Power Query
 
Пришлите файл на почту, взглянуть на шедевр...
Неизлечимых болезней нет, есть неизлечимые люди.
Создание макроса переноса данных из одной таблицы в другую, Есть 2 таблицы с пересекающимися данными. Надо из одной переносить данные в другую без участия человека
 
Цитата
Dunaich написал:
После переноса таблица будет либо скопирована в гугл докс как целиком, так и по строчно.
макрос это должен учитывать?
Неизлечимых болезней нет, есть неизлечимые люди.
Организовать учёт Товара при условии, что состовляющие Товара могут меняться
 
Цитата
regarder_ написал:
Как вариант решения вижу, что для каждого Товара можно сделать свою отдельную спецификацию, но тогда получиться очень большой массив однотипной информации и если в перечне составляющих будет меняться одно или несколько Обозначений компонента, то не исключены ошибки при заполнении, не говоря уже об остальном. Возможны-ли альтернативные способы решения этой задачи для учета складских запасов?
Все так и есть, для обособления номенклатурной позиции в учете по цене продажи надо делать разные комплекты. Пусть Вас ошибки не пугают, можно сделать автоформирование таких комплектов из того, что есть на складе, можно сделать проверку комплектации - программы всегда подскажет где неточность.
Неизлечимых болезней нет, есть неизлечимые люди.
VBA выпадает ошибка при методе find
 
Цитата
firework42 написал:
А можете подсказать что у меня не так было, ч то вы сделали, что бы я мог сам устранять такие ошибки, и хотя бы знать что я делал не так.
Это уже 100500 раз здесь обсуждалось, поиск Вам в помощь. Лечение состоит во в этом операторе LookIn:=xlFormulas, остальные добавлены для надежности.
Изменено: TheBestOfTheBest - 8 Июл 2019 12:27:24
Неизлечимых болезней нет, есть неизлечимые люди.
На сколько изменилось значение в ячейке после обновления данных с другой таблицы
 
Цитата
Файл "Главный" -> Лист1 (в нем все считается и в нем же есть столбец на сколько изменилось значение).
Файл "Главный" -> Лист2 (в него подгружаю значения с файла "Сохраняемый").
Файл "Сохраняемый" - его раз в день перезаписывает 1С после выгрузки.
Да, все это мутно как-то, тем не менее решение на сводной таблице.
Неизлечимых болезней нет, есть неизлечимые люди.
На сколько изменилось значение в ячейке после обновления данных с другой таблицы
 
Цитата
Sanja написал:
Цитата TheBestOfTheBest  написал: предлагается по-ячеечное сравнение
Это где Вы такое утверждение прочли в моем сообщении?
здесь
Цитата
... запоминаем предыдущее значение ячейки (ячеек),..

В #3 описан вариант изменения отчета, который не зависит только от того, что изменилось в ячейке. Также могут быть вставлены строки в новой версии, но это не означает, что в ячейках после такой вставки данные изменились. Вы это как сравните с предыдущем значением ячеек?
Изменено: TheBestOfTheBest - 5 Июл 2019 18:23:51
Неизлечимых болезней нет, есть неизлечимые люди.
На сколько изменилось значение в ячейке после обновления данных с другой таблицы
 
Цитата
Юрий М написал:
Так и ответ в #2 более, чем определённый Вы получили.
Не совсем так, в #2 предлагается по-ячеечное сравнение, этого может быть недостаточно. Чтобы посоветовать решение надо бы взглянуть на данные было-стало, ну и п.2.3 Правил никто не отменял.
Неизлечимых болезней нет, есть неизлечимые люди.
Объединить текст и число с разным размером шрифтов
 
Добрый день. Есть готовое решение.
Неизлечимых болезней нет, есть неизлечимые люди.
Нужна помощь в настройке таблицы
 
Отписал. Переговоры.Сделано.
Изменено: TheBestOfTheBest - 19 Июн 2019 19:04:26
Неизлечимых болезней нет, есть неизлечимые люди.
Доска позора - чёрный список заказчиков и исполнителей.
 
А никто не просит делать выводы. Есть факт, Пусть модератор здесь зафиксирует. Выводы каждый сделает свои.
Неизлечимых болезней нет, есть неизлечимые люди.
Поиск множества оптимальных решений
 
Цитата
Darkduke написал:
Решение должно выглядеть как система неравенств (ограничений), в которой формируется область решений для каждого случая.
Вряд ли вообще есть системы, которые выдают решение в таком виде!
Неизлечимых болезней нет, есть неизлечимые люди.
Написать формулу/функцию
 
Цитата
Mike123 написал:
Формула ускорит расчёт и сгладит крайние точки.
Кто Вам такое сказал? Крайние точки в математике почти всегда имеют исключения, В Вашем же примере Вы предлагаете по набору значений восстановить формулу функции 2-х переменных. Ради интереса погуглите, сколько стоят такие программы и где они применяются.
Решение в лоб изложено в #11.
Я бы советовал в данном примере, использовать только растущие дифференциалы (у Вас с увеличением P уменьшается значение ф-ии), использовать линейную аппроксимацию между указанными точками и частные дифференциалы для каждого измерения.
Но поскольку бюджет непонятен, я пас.

PS Получил от TC личное сообщение "Сколько это стоит?", видимо в ответ на #10.
Неизлечимых болезней нет, есть неизлечимые люди.
Написать формулу/функцию
 
Какой бюджет?
Неизлечимых болезней нет, есть неизлечимые люди.
Вывод данных в ячейку, игнорируя нулевые параметры
 
Могу предложить реализацию через PowerQuery (для 2010 это будет отдельная надстройка, которую надо скачать с сайта MS и установить в Excel).
Если такое решение устроит, пишите в личку.
Переговоры.
В работе.
Готово.
Изменено: TheBestOfTheBest - 8 Май 2019 20:03:45
Неизлечимых болезней нет, есть неизлечимые люди.
Вывод данных в ячейку, игнорируя нулевые параметры
 
Добрый день. Какая версия экселя?
Неизлечимых болезней нет, есть неизлечимые люди.
Разнесение данных по отдельным листам
 
Код
...
Set List1 = ActiveSheet
...
List1.Delete
...
Неизлечимых болезней нет, есть неизлечимые люди.
Нужна рабочая формула, Сделать рабочую формулу для множественного поиска из диапазона.
 
Цитата
Verniki написал:
Обозначаю, что считаю правильным обсудить ТЗ с разными специалистами, чтобы расмотреть разные аспекты на мою проблему и задачу и выбрать того, кто сможет наиболее полно удовлетворить потребности. Это называется здоровая конкуренция.
Конкуренция это когда одинаковый по потребительским свойствам продукт продается разными производителями. Вы же покупаете услугу специалиста - это не готовое решение. Аналогично если бы Вы собрали всех лекарей королевства для лечения принцессы - пришлось бы платить бы каждому за его мнение.
Неизлечимых болезней нет, есть неизлечимые люди.
Excel и Access могут облегчить друг другу жизнь?, как можно совмещать их способности
 
Непонятно в чем проблема. Можно сделать представление для выборки типа "срез последних", и обращаться к представлению как к таблице. Нет?
Неизлечимых болезней нет, есть неизлечимые люди.
Сделать нумерацию категорий и все нечетные строки выделить цветом, Задачу нужно решить макросом
 
Цитата
Sanja написал:
Может наши уважаемые модераторы
Может медведь уже сделает работу...
Неизлечимых болезней нет, есть неизлечимые люди.
СБОР ДАННЫХ С НЕСКОЛЬКИХ ЛИСТОВ С НЕСКОЛЬКИХ КНИГ . . .
 
В ЛС нет файлов, а уведомления также приходят с опозданием. Сейчас письма уже пришли. Может это Яндекс так работает?
Неизлечимых болезней нет, есть неизлечимые люди.
СБОР ДАННЫХ С НЕСКОЛЬКИХ ЛИСТОВ С НЕСКОЛЬКИХ КНИГ . . .
 
Письма не доходят (в т.ч. с сайта), до сих пор ничего нет. Замену файла выслал.
Вопрос закрыли.
Изменено: TheBestOfTheBest - 26 Фев 2019 10:46:22
Неизлечимых болезней нет, есть неизлечимые люди.
СБОР ДАННЫХ С НЕСКОЛЬКИХ ЛИСТОВ С НЕСКОЛЬКИХ КНИГ . . .
 
Готово.
Неизлечимых болезней нет, есть неизлечимые люди.
СБОР ДАННЫХ С НЕСКОЛЬКИХ ЛИСТОВ С НЕСКОЛЬКИХ КНИГ . . .
 
Ничего не пришло... пока. Есть письмо.
Изменено: TheBestOfTheBest - 25 Фев 2019 17:33:19
Неизлечимых болезней нет, есть неизлечимые люди.
Страницы: 1 2 3 4 5 6 7 8 9 10 11 ... 76 След.
Наверх